Description for Woman in Front of the Sun: On Becoming a Writer Paperback. A collection of essays interwoven with poems and folklore. Judith Ortiz Cofer tells the story of how she became a poet and writer and explores her love of words, her discovery of the magic of language, and her struggle to carve out time to practise her art.
